Output 3cc71de55a5596848afd8b49c7133af55812bb6901e77f98249dbfe30c496364:3

value
48858616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3352641627a7ce57f75bcf89e884907a87bdaebf OP_EQUAL
address
MCaXPqZKrozN2giLDpmDv8JuQA77hpj7sK
transaction
3cc71de55a5596848afd8b49c7133af55812bb6901e77f98249dbfe30c496364
spent
true